Keanu will be starting back-to-back sequels of his ``Matrix'' hit in Australia next fall - for $30 million, plus 15 percent of the gross. A shooting schedule of nearly nine months is planned for Down Under. Right now, the actor is in his final month of shooting ``The Replacements'' in Baltimore with Gene Hackman. And when that's through, he'll decide on the movie he'll do before he begins the second and third installments of ``Matrix.'' Reeves is saying he's thrilled about the prospect of being a father, but it seems obvious that if he's to spend much time with the young'un, it'll have to be on movie locations. Nothing will be final until there is a final script of Thomas Harris' grisly ``Hannibal'' - and thus far, the stars have seen no script a'tall. The word is that the screenplay is being refined, and at least a first draft should be ready by mid-October. But thus far, nothing's definite. Meanwhile, Jodie is proceeding with plans to direct Claire Danes in ``Flora Plum'' early next year. Miller says ``Goat on Fire'' was like guerrilla filmmaking - shot in 12 days. ``But it was fun, like camping. What happens is, if you work more than 10 hours, you get past the point of exhaustion, and before long, are having a hysterical, laughing good time.'' All that hard work apparently paid off. ``Goat on Fire'' recently screened at the Toronto Film Festival, and won the international critics' Film Discovery Prize. In the adaptation of the John Irving work, Caine plays a doctor in charge of an orphans' home in America during and after World War II. It's being set as a highlight of the London Film Festival in November. Production on NBC's David Cassidy-produced ``David Cassidy Story'' gets under way Oct. 11, with some members of the cast still to be set. A casting source tells us the movie includes four speeches and 16 lines in three scenes for the actress who'll play David's ex, Kay Lenz. There's a 12-year-old Shaun Cassidy, who'll get two speeches in one scene, a Patrick Cassidy, age 9, who'll get a mere one line/one scene, and Ryan Cassidy, also one line/one scene. Not real heavy on the brothers, this bio. Vince Vaughn and Ed Harris join up mid-November on a New Line feature called ``The Prime Gig,'' which will take us into the rarely dramatized world of shady telemarketers.
